Hi,

I would like to remove the trunk trim to access the space under the rear left of the trunk to the left of the battery in my 2022 coupé (see arrow on photos). It's to install an exhaust flap controller and run the wires from there.

I guess I have to remove:
  1. The rear plastic panel (4 + 2 clips)
  2. The upper left plastic panel (no clips visible)
  3. The lower left formed carpet (1 clip visible, easy removable)
Does somebody know how to remove the trim without destroying it?
